Top 5 Third Person Games on iOS in Italy Q2 2023
In Q2 2023, Italy's top third-person games on iOS showed varied trends in downloads, revenue, and active users. Sensor Tower provides detailed insights into their performance.
In the second quarter of 2023, the top five third-person games on the iOS platform in Italy displayed diverse performance metrics in terms of downloads, revenue, and active users. Here’s a closer look at how each app fared, based on data from Sensor Tower.
Subway Surfers from Sybo Games ApS experienced consistent weekly downloads, ranging from approximately 10K to 12.5K. The game saw a slight increase in weekly active users, peaking at around 325K in early April and ending the quarter at approximately 291K. Revenue fluctuated, peaking at $621 in early April and settling around $545 by the end of June.
Stumble Guys by Scopely, Inc. showed notable trends in its weekly metrics. Downloads ranged from around 7.5K to 15.1K, with a peak in late April. Weekly active users remained relatively stable, averaging around 240K to 260K throughout the quarter. Revenue saw a peak of approximately $27.6K in the last week of March, followed by a more stable range of $17.2K to $26K towards the end of the quarter.
Nintendo's Mario Kart Tour had varied weekly downloads, peaking at nearly 9.7K in late April and dropping to around 4.2K by the end of June. Active users followed a similar trend, starting at around 40.8K and peaking at 58.5K in late April before declining to approximately 36.3K. Revenue fluctuated, with a notable peak of $4.4K in the last week of June.
Attack Hole - Black Hole Games by HOMA GAMES saw a significant peak in downloads at roughly 10.7K in early May, with active users peaking at around 17.9K during the same period. Revenue remained modest, peaking at $120 in mid-May and fluctuating between $52 and $110 for the rest of the quarter.
Going Balls from SUPERSONIC STUDIOS LTD exhibited stable weekly downloads, averaging around 5K to 7K. Active users remained steady, fluctuating between 23.4K and 27K. Revenue was consistent, with slight variations, peaking at $99 in late May.
